"Thank you UNICEF for your encouragement and support. Thank you so much. Tomorrow I will get up early and go to school. I want to study and finish university. I want to be a doctor. Study is very good for me and for my future."

As well as being smart, 15 year old James* is incredibly brave. When conflict displaced him from his home he started selling small items in the market to make ends meet. One day he was abducted by soldiers and taken for training where he was given orders to fight and kill other children.

"I didn’t want to be a soldier. If I stayed a soldier, when I’m older I would have a bad mind," James explains. So he put his gun down and ran for freedom through the high grass until he reached a UN base for protection.

UNICEF provides child protection services to vulnerable children like James as well as essential items like buckets and mosquito nets. We also help get children back to school thanks to our partnership with USAID - US Agency for International Development

With his new school supplies James is happy. “I will go with my friend later to the child friendly space and play football," he says with a smile.

*name changed to protect identity
